LOOKING FOR THE KING author David C. Downing spoke last week to an InterVarsity group on "Tolkien & the Inklings." Downing argued that Tolkien wrote "The Hobbit" thinking mainly of children as his audience. He wrote the Silmarillion materials largely as a private hobby. But in reading aloud to a specific adult group, his fellow Inklings, his clearer sense of audience allowed him to focus all his creative powers into one epic project, The Lord of the Rings.

INKLINGS Q & A: What is unusual about the names of all the centaurs in Narnia?
A: Glenstorm, Cloudbirth, Roonwit. These compound creatures-- half-man, half-horse--all have compound names, imitating Anglo-Saxon kennings, poetic compounds such as "whale-road" as a name for the sea. "Roonwit" itself is Anglo-Saxon, meaning one wise enough to solve riddles.

Back in the late 1930s, a German publisher wanted to publish a translation of THE HOBBIT. But first they inquired of Tolkien if he was of "Arisch" (ie German not Jewish) descent. Here is Tolkien's indignant but ingenious reply.

INKLINGS Q & A: The Inklings liked to meet on Tuesday mornings at "The Eagle and Child" pub, which they called the "Bird and Baby." What is the significance of the pub sign?
A: The sign depicts the myth of Ganymede, a beautiful boy carried off to Olympus by one of Jove's eagles to serve as cupbearer to the gods.
